What is the job of a red blood cell?
To transport oxygen from the lungs to the rest of the body.

What is the job of the white blood cell?
They help to fight infection.

What is the job of platelets?
They are small fragments of cells that help the blood to clot at a site of a wound.

What is the function of the plasma?
The plasma is a liquid that carries nutrients, such as glucose, and oxygen and it carries waste, such as carbon dioxide and urea. It also caries hormones and antibodies.

What two things make a red blood cell special?
They don't have a nucleus meaning they are packed full with haemoglobin, a substance that binds with oxygen.. They are also a biconcave shape giving them a larger surface area for exchanging oxygen more easier.
